**Changelog — Dispatchly v4.2**

The driver-assignment heuristic now weights proximity over idle time by default. Previous behavior favored the longest-idle driver, which caused cross-zone assignments in dense areas like the Harwick pilot. Teams relying on the old ordering should pin the legacy flag before Thursday's deploy. The full set of updated defaults ships with this release and is reproduced below.

service settings:
ralael:
  pin: 7453
  tenant: zorath
  seal: seal_087806e4
  metrics_host: metrics.ralael.paliqworks.example
  standby_team: fraath
  escalation: praok-istiel
  nonce: 10e083

**☐ First-day access: Hardware Lab (Building C, Thornfield Campus)**

Before the new starter arrives, confirm their lab induction is booked with the lab steward and that safety glasses and an ESD wrist strap are set aside at the bench near the entrance. Escort them to the lab on day one — unaccompanied entry is not permitted until the induction is signed off. Walk them through the emergency stop locations and the sign-in tablet. The keypad by the lab door accepts the code below.

staff pass of bahof-tawip = bdg-FSFEF-2

As a plugin author, confirm your integration handles the new structured payload: status, environment, and rollout percentage are now separate fields rather than a single message string. Bots parsing the old free-text format will silently show stale statuses, so update matchers and test against the sandbox channel on Corvane staging. Announcements for canceled rollouts now fire a distinct event — subscribe to it explicitly. Record the build you validated against using the token that appears below.

session token of taguf-fafop = htk14_d9cbf74e1cdbce